29.01.2014 Views

A CIL Tutorial - Department of Computer Science - ETH Zürich

A CIL Tutorial - Department of Computer Science - ETH Zürich

A CIL Tutorial - Department of Computer Science - ETH Zürich

SHOW MORE
SHOW LESS

You also want an ePaper? Increase the reach of your titles

YUMPU automatically turns print PDFs into web optimized ePapers that Google loves.

INDEX 136<br />

tut10, 11<br />

Tut10 (module), 11<br />

Tut11 (module), 12<br />

tut12, 13<br />

Tut12 (module), 13<br />

tut13, 14<br />

Tut13 (module), 14<br />

tut14, 15<br />

Tut14 (module), 15<br />

Tut15 (module), 16<br />

tut1FixBlock, 2, 2<br />

tut1FixFunction, 2, 2<br />

tut1FixInstr, 2, 2<br />

tut1FixStmt, 2, 2<br />

tut2, 3<br />

Tut2 (module), 3<br />

tut3, 4<br />

Tut3 (module), 4<br />

tut4, 5<br />

Tut4 (module), 5<br />

tut5, 6<br />

Tut5 (module), 6<br />

tut6, 7<br />

Tut6 (module), 7<br />

tut7, 8<br />

Tut7 (module), 8, 10<br />

tut8, 9<br />

Tut8 (module), 9, 15<br />

tut8 init, 9, 9<br />

tut9, 10<br />

Tut9 (module), 10<br />

tutfuns, 5, 5<br />

tut function names, 5, 5<br />

typecheck result (type), 8, 8<br />

typeNodeEraser (class), 10, 10<br />

typeNodeMarker (class), 10, 10<br />

typesAddEdge, 10, 10<br />

TypesMismatch, 8, 8<br />

TypesOkay, 8, 8<br />

UpperRGB, 9, 9<br />

upperRGBStr, 9, 9<br />

upperRGB <strong>of</strong> type, 9, 9<br />

V (module), 14, 14<br />

varmap (type), 4, 4<br />

varmap combine, 4, 4<br />

varmap equal, 4, 4<br />

varmap list combine, 4, 4<br />

varmap list combine one, 4, 4<br />

varmap list equal, 4, 4<br />

varmap list handle inst, 4, 4<br />

varmap list kill, 4, 4<br />

varmap list pretty, 4, 4<br />

varmap list replace, 4, 4<br />

varUseReporterClass (class), 4, 4<br />

vattr (method), 810, 15<br />

vertex attributes, 14<br />

vertex name, 14<br />

vexpr (method), 8, 10<br />

vinst (method), 3, 4, 810, 13<br />

vi <strong>of</strong> vm, 4, 4<br />

vmlVisitorClass (class), 4, 4<br />

vstmt (method), 4, 5, 10, 11, 13<br />

vtype (method), 10<br />

vvrbl (method), 4<br />

warning for tcres, 8, 8<br />

zeroArray, 6, 6<br />

zeroComp, 6, 6<br />

zeroField, 6, 6<br />

zeroPtr, 6, 6<br />

zeroType, 6, 6

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!